Do you have a strange pam module? Face Recognition? (In reply to comment #1) > Do you have a strange pam module? Face Recognition? yes. i managed getting it work in the password dialog of the screensaver, but i can't get it work in terminal or gdm logins. i thought that selinux causes this problem because i see messages like this one every time i try to login with this module. If you add this rule, you should be ok # grep login /var/log/audit/audit.log | audit2allow -M mylogin # semodule -i mylogin.pp Would allow it to read the device. Miroslav, Add dev_read_video_dev(local_login_t) Fixed in selinux-policy-3.6.32-87.fc12 selinux-policy-3.6.32-89.fc12 has been submitted as an update for Fedora 12. http://admin.fedoraproject.org/updates/selinux-policy-3.6.32-89.fc12 selinux-policy-3.6.32-89.fc12 has been pushed to the Fedora 12 testing repository.
